Step 1: Gather Your Materials

Before you start the step-by-step shower surround installation, it’s crucial to gather all the necessary materials. Here’s a list to help you:

  • Shower surround kit
  • Adhesive or caulk (depending on the kit)
  • Utility knife
  • Measuring tape
  • Level
  • Drill and screws (if required)
  • Safety goggles and gloves

Having all your tools and materials ready will streamline the process and ensure you don’t have to run to the store mid-project.

Step 2: Prepare the Walls

Preparation is key in any home improvement project, especially when it comes to shower surround installation. Start by removing any old fixtures, tiles, or panels from the wall where the shower surround will be installed. Ensure the wall surface is clean, dry, and free from any mold or mildew.

Next, check for any damage to the wall. If you find any holes or cracks, patch them with a suitable filler and allow it to dry completely. Using a level, ensure the surface is even, as an uneven wall can lead to complications during installation.

Step 3: Measure and Cut the Surround

Once the walls are prepped, it’s time to measure your shower area accurately. Measure the height and width of the walls where the shower surround will be installed. Mark these measurements on the back of the shower surround panels.

Using a utility knife, carefully cut the panels to fit your measurements. Make sure to wear safety goggles during this process to protect your eyes from any flying debris. This step is crucial for a successful easy shower surround installation, as precise measurements will ensure a snug fit.

Step 4: Install the Shower Surround

Now comes the exciting part: the actual installation! Begin by applying adhesive or caulk to the back of the first panel. It’s important to follow the manufacturer’s instructions for the best results. Press the panel firmly against the wall, ensuring it is level. If your surround requires screws, use a drill to secure the panel in place.

Continue this process with the remaining panels, applying adhesive and checking each one for levelness. Take your time to ensure that each panel is aligned correctly, as this will affect the overall look of your shower surround.

Step 5: Finishing Touches

Once all the panels are installed, it’s time to add the finishing touches. Apply caulk along the seams and edges of the shower surround to create a watertight seal. This step is crucial to prevent water from seeping behind the panels, which could lead to mold and damage.

Finally, allow the adhesive and caulk to cure as per the manufacturer's instructions before using the shower. This will ensure a durable installation that can withstand daily use.
